Assessment of Efficacy and Safety of Insuman Comb 25 Versus Novolin® 30R Twice Daily Over 24 Weeks in Type 2 Diabetes Patients With Insulin Therapy
Type 2 Diabetes MellitusUnlock trial analytics

Study Endpoints

Primary Endpoints

Change in HbA1c from baseline to the end of treatment
24 weeks

Secondary Endpoints

Change in fasting plasma glucose from baseline to the end of treatment
24 weeks

Study Design & Arms

AllocationRANDOMIZED
MaskingNONE
ModelPARALLEL
PurposeTREATMENT

Treatment Arms

ArmTypeDescription
Insuman Comb 25EXPERIMENTALInsuman Comb 25 will be self-injected subcutaneously twice daily 30-45 minutes before breakfast and dinner. The dose will be adjusted individually by monitoring the blood glucose values and symptoms, and following China guideline.
Novolin® 30RACTIVE_COMPARATORNovolin® 30R will be self-injected subcutaneously twice daily within 30 minutes before breakfast and dinner. The dose will be adjusted individually by monitoring the blood glucose values and symptoms, and following China guideline and the package insert of Novolin® 30R

Interventions

NameTypeDescription
Insulin human/Insuman Comb 25 (HR1799)DRUGPharmaceutical form:Suspension Route of administration: Subcutaneous
Insulin human/Novolin® 30RDRUGPharmaceutical form:Suspension Route of administration: Subcutaneous
